Fast Track: Add Your Card & Begin Shopping
- Visit Account → Your Payments and tap Add EBT card to Amazon.
- Provide your card data and finish the setup.
- Search for Amazon EBT eligible items (verify the assistance eligibility indicator).
- Add products to cart and when checking out choose Amazon SNAP benefits.
- Take care of non-eligible items/fees using a backup alternative payment if needed.

SNAP Rules at a Glance
Food You Can Purchase | Restricted Items |
---|---|
Food: proteins | supplements |
EBT-eligible packaged foods | toiletries |
Amazon Fresh EBT eligible items | convenience fees (if present) |
Important: Benefits are accepted for eligible foods only; non-food items require a additional payment method.

Quick Help
Split tender?
You can for non-eligible costs: use assistance card first, then secondary method for the remainder.
Recognizing covered goods?
Identify by the EBT/SNAP eligible indicator on product pages in SNAP on Amazon searches.
Prime necessary?
Optional—though Reduced Prime rates can unlock shipping advantages and extra convenience.
